Types of Oven Hob
A hob is flat cooking surface that is placed above your oven to heat your pans and pots. There are different types of hobs available, including gas, electric, and induction.

Ceramic Hobs
Ceramic hobs combine style and functionality in a modern kitchen. The glossy surface can be damaged by food scratches and residues. To keep your hob looking well-maintained and operating efficiently it is essential to maintain an ongoing cleaning routine. Avoid using abrasive cleansers or scrubbing pad.
These types of hobs are heated by passing an electrical current through coiled components hidden beneath the glass surface that generate heat when they are activated via control knobs. Some models have radiant elements that emits heat across the glass surface. Others use halogen elements, which are more powerful and will heat the entire surface area in successive pulses, which makes them suitable for quick cook times.
A lot of our ceramic hobs have advanced safety features like residual heat indicators that alert you when the surface remains hot to the touch to avoid burns. Some also have child locks to stop children from accidentally altering the settings.
To ensure optimal performance, it is essential to select the right cookware for your ceramic cooktop. It is essential that your pans have flat bottoms, since this helps ensure even heating and prevents hot spots that could cause food to be undercooked or overcooked. It is also important to avoid moving pans across the surface since this could scratch the tempered glass.

Gas Hobs
Gas hobs, ovens Uk; Yogicentral.Science, also known as gas stoves, or gas cookers are kitchen appliances that utilize flammable natural gas or the liquefied petrol gas (LPG) to power their fuel. The flame heats the cookware as well as the air surrounding it, which allows for quick cooking and precise temperature control. The design of the elevated gas hob adds security by preventing the body from coming in contact with the flame, reducing the risk of burns. However, this elevated construction requires particular attention when using and cleaning the hob to avoid spilling liquids onto the burners.
The burners of a traditional gas stove are operated manually and lit by a matches. Modern models feature an automatic igniter which ensures that the gas is ignited automatically. The flame can then be controlled by the knobs that control it, making it simple to adjust the level of heat according to your needs. Certain gas hobs have multiple flame burners, depending on the model. This allows for greater cooking flexibility.
One of the biggest downsides to a gas hob is that it requires a constant supply of gas which can be a problem when you live in an area with unstable or insecure supply. Gas hobs also require frequent maintenance to prevent leaks and corrosion. Gas hobs should only be installed by Gas Safe Registered Fitters who can ensure that the installation is safe and adhere to strict safety guidelines.
Although induction and electric hobs are becoming more popular, there is still a significant market for gas appliances in certain regions. This is due to consumer preferences and environmental concerns, as well as local prices for energy and availability. It is essential to take into consideration your kitchen's infrastructure and utility costs prior to choosing a type.
Induction Hobs
Induction hobs have become the most popular choice for our customers who are looking for an elegant, modern kitchen. They use magnetism to warm the pans, not a heated plate or burning gas underneath. Below the glass ceramic's surface are copper coils which an alternating electric current runs through. When an induction-compatible cookware or pan is placed on top of the cooker, the coils locate its magnetic base and cook the pan or pot directly. This is faster than traditional gas stoves and is more efficient in energy usage. The glass-ceramic surfaces are cool to touch and easy to clean.
Like other types of modern hobs, induction hobs are also designed to be easier to clean than their gas counterparts. A simple wipe using a damp cloth is all you require to keep your induction hob looking as good as new.
Induction cooking requires you to use the right cookware. All cookware, including cast iron stainless steel, non-stick are required to have a magnetized base. If you're not sure whether your existing cookware is induction-compatible, a quick test is to place a magnet on the bottom of the pan. If it sticks firmly, then your pan is induction-compatible.
A variety of induction hobs are available, from budget models to top brands that come with a full TFT display and a comprehensive operating menu. The hob displays the pan's location on the full-colour display when it is placed in a power zone. A control button or slider lets you to alter the power setting or set a timer. There are many innovative accessories, such as pan sensors that attach to the sides of cookware and communicate with the oven and hob using bluetooth to control the power.
Induction hobs with an integrated fan cut down on smoke, steam, and cooking odors. This model is ideal for homes with a limited space as it eliminates the need for an extractor fan. Similar to other induction hobs it makes use of magnetic fields with frequencies in the kilohertz spectrum to create the heat that indirectly affects your pan and its contents. In normal operation the magnetic fields are within the range of the International Commission on Non-Ionizing Radiation Protection's reference values for the density of magnetic fields for the relevant frequency. There are no health hazards to be anticipated.
